Research Responsibilities

  • Investigate bionomics and integrated control of nuisance Chironomidae and vector arthropods (specifically mosquitoes) inhabiting inland freshwater/saltwater environments; relationship of biotic and abiotic factors influencing insect populations in lentic systems; modeling spatial distributions of chironomid larvae in large lakes; pesticide nontarget faunal relationships.

Accomplishments

  • Population dynamics of larval and adult pestiferous Chironomidae, short-term and long-term daily patterns of adult abundance, dispersal, phototactic behavior, diel periodicity of eclosion, oviposition, fecundity, body size, immature developmental rates (laboratory), etc., were elucidated. Midge larval food and feeding behavior were studied. The biological and physico-chemical larval environment of midges in many lakes were analyzed for qualitative and quantitative characterization of sediment and water parameters, such as phosphorus, nitrogen, carbon, micronutrients, and others, conducive to midge productivity and understand chironomid larval ecology. A spatial distribution model of midge larvae in large lakes was assembled.
  • Numerous larvicides, insect growth regulators and biological control materials, such as Bacillus thuringiensis serovar. israelensis were evaluated for efficacy against midges and mosquitoes in the laboratory and field, and the adverse effects of these materials on nontarget biota associated with chironomids and mosquitoes in field habitats were documented. Several new insect repellents were tested in the laboratory and field for efficacy against mosquitoes, for their oviposition deterrence, larvicidal effects, and impact on selected non-target aquatic organisms.
